The Role of Rewards in Player Retention
In the competitive landscape of online gaming and gambling, the initial allure often hinges on attractive sign-up bonuses. However, industry data indicates that sustained engagement is primarily driven by ongoing reward systems, including deposit bonuses, loyalty programs, and exclusive offers. According to a recent report by the Canadian Gaming Association, platforms with well-structured incentive schemes observe up to 35% higher player retention rates compared to those relying solely on gameplay mechanics.

Strategic Design of Incentives: Beyond the Banner Promise
Effective incentive strategies involve more than just upfront offers. They require a nuanced understanding of player psychology and behavioural economics. For instance, phased bonus releases and wagering requirements that are transparent and achievable help build trust, fostering long-term loyalty. As highlighted in a study published in the Journal of Gaming & Gambling Studies, platforms employing transparent bonus terms and clear communication experience 20% lower customer complaints and higher satisfaction levels.

The Ethical Dimension: Responsible Incentivisation
While incentives drive growth, they must be balanced with a commitment to responsible gaming. Regulatory bodies in Canada have introduced measures to prevent exploitative practices, emphasizing transparency and player protection. Platforms that integrate educational components about responsible gaming—paired with incentives—build credibility and ensure sustainable growth.
